[PATCH 3/7] sound: soc: add ASoC board driver for Armada 370 DB

Thomas Petazzoni thomas.petazzoni at free-electrons.com
Thu Jan 30 12:14:07 EST 2014


This commit adds a simple ASoC board driver fo the Armada 370
Development Board, which connects the audio unit of the Armada 370 SoC
to the I2C-based CS42L51.

For now, only the analog audio input and output through the CS42L51
are supported, but in the near future, digital audio input and output
support will be added through SPDIF.

diff --git a/sound/soc/kirkwood/armada-370-db.c b/sound/soc/kirkwood/armada-370-db.c
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..d5d8388
--- /dev/null
+++ b/sound/soc/kirkwood/armada-370-db.c
@@ -0,0 +1,144 @@
+/*
+ * Copyright (C) 2014 Marvell
+ *
+ * Thomas Petazzoni <thomas.petazzoni at free-electrons.com>
+ *
+ * This program is free software; you can redistribute it and/or
+ * modify it under the terms of the GNU General Public License as
+ * published by the Free Software Foundation; either version 2 of the
+ * License, or (at your option) any later version.
+ */
+
+#include <linux/module.h>
+#include <linux/moduleparam.h>
+#include <linux/interrupt.h>
+#include <linux/platform_device.h>
+#include <linux/slab.h>
+#include <sound/soc.h>
+#include <linux/of.h>
+#include <linux/platform_data/asoc-kirkwood.h>
+#include "../codecs/cs42l51.h"
+
+static int a370db_hw_params(struct snd_pcm_substream *substream,
+			    struct snd_pcm_hw_params *params)
+{
+	struct snd_soc_pcm_runtime *rtd = substream->private_data;
+	struct snd_soc_dai *codec_dai = rtd->codec_dai;
+	struct snd_soc_dai *cpu_dai = rtd->cpu_dai;
+	int ret;
+	unsigned int freq, fmt;
+
+	fmt = SND_SOC_DAIFMT_I2S | SND_SOC_DAIFMT_CBS_CFS;
+	ret = snd_soc_dai_set_fmt(cpu_dai, fmt);
+	if (ret < 0)
+		return ret;
+
+	ret = snd_soc_dai_set_fmt(codec_dai, fmt);
+	if (ret < 0)
+		return ret;
+
+	switch (params_rate(params)) {
+	default:
+	case 44100:
+		freq = 11289600;
+		break;
+	case 48000:
+		freq = 12288000;
+		break;
+	case 96000:
+		freq = 24576000;
+		break;
+	}
+
+	return snd_soc_dai_set_sysclk(codec_dai, 0, freq, SND_SOC_CLOCK_IN);
+}
+
+static struct snd_soc_ops a370db_ops = {
+	.hw_params = a370db_hw_params,
+};
+
+static const struct snd_soc_dapm_widget a370db_dapm_widgets[] = {
+	SND_SOC_DAPM_HP("Out Jack", NULL),
+	SND_SOC_DAPM_LINE("In Jack", NULL),
+};
+
+static const struct snd_soc_dapm_route a370db_route[] = {
+	{ "Out Jack",	NULL,	"HPL" },
+	{ "Out Jack",	NULL,	"HPR" },
+	{ "AIN1L",	NULL,	"In Jack" },
+	{ "AIN1L",	NULL,	"In Jack" },
+};
+
+static int a370db_dai_init(struct snd_soc_pcm_runtime *rtd)
+{
+	struct snd_soc_codec *codec = rtd->codec;
+	struct snd_soc_dapm_context *dapm = &codec->dapm;
+
+	snd_soc_dapm_enable_pin(dapm, "Out Jack");
+	snd_soc_dapm_enable_pin(dapm, "In Jack");
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static struct snd_soc_dai_link a370db_dai[] = {
+{
+	.name = "CS42L51",
+	.stream_name = "CS42L51 HiFi",
+	.cpu_dai_name = "i2s",
+	.platform_name = "d0030000.audio-controller",
+	.codec_dai_name = "cs42l51-hifi",
+	.codec_name = "cs42l51-codec.0-004a",
+	.dai_fmt = SND_SOC_DAIFMT_I2S | SND_SOC_DAIFMT_CBS_CFS,
+	.ops = &a370db_ops,
+	.init = a370db_dai_init,
+},
+};
+
+static struct snd_soc_card a370db = {
+	.name = "a370db",
+	.owner = THIS_MODULE,
+	.dai_link = a370db_dai,
+	.num_links = ARRAY_SIZE(a370db_dai),
+	.dapm_widgets = a370db_dapm_widgets,
+	.num_dapm_widgets = ARRAY_SIZE(a370db_dapm_widgets),
+	.dapm_routes = a370db_route,
+	.num_dapm_routes = ARRAY_SIZE(a370db_route),
+};
+
+static int a370db_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
+{
+	struct snd_soc_card *card = &a370db;
+	int ret;
+
+	card->dev = &pdev->dev;
+
+	return snd_soc_register_card(card);
+}
+
+static int a370db_remove(struct platform_device *pdev)
+{
+	struct snd_soc_card *card = platform_get_drvdata(pdev);
+	return snd_soc_unregister_card(card);
+}
+
+static const struct of_device_id a370db_dt_ids[] = {
+	{ .compatible = "marvell,a370db-audio" },
+	{ },
+};
+
+static struct platform_driver a370db_driver = {
+	.driver		= {
+		.name	= "a370db-audio",
+		.owner	= THIS_MODULE,
+		.of_match_table = of_match_ptr(a370db_dt_ids),
+	},
+	.probe		= a370db_probe,
+	.remove		= a370db_remove,
+};
+
+module_platform_driver(a370db_driver);
+
+MODULE_AUTHOR("Thomas Petazzoni <thomas.petazzoni at free-electrons.com>");
+MODULE_DESCRIPTION("ALSA SoC a370db audio client");
+M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
+MODULE_ALIAS("platform:a370db-audio");
